What do white shoes mean?

Definition of white-shoe
: of, associated with, or characteristic of the privileged moneyed upper class : upper-crust a white-shoe law firm.

What is white shoe culture?

Key Takeaways. A “white shoe firm” is an old-fashioned term for the most prestigious, well-established businesses and companies. White shoe firms are concentrated in certain professions, especially law, banking, and finance.

Who started white sneakers trend?

Stan Smith
Open a millennials wardrobe and you will find a pair of adidas Originals Stan Smiths. The shoe that achieved cult status by leveraging the popularity of its namesake, former world number one American tennis player, was the first leather tennis shoe and remains a classic.

When should you not wear white sneakers?

We are all devoted readers, and one word from you will settle the matter. If only. No rule enrages Miss Manners’ Gentle Readers as much as the ban against wearing white shoes (unless you are a baby, a bride, or playing tennis) between Memorial Day (not Easter) and Labor Day.

Are white shoes formal?

For casual looks, opt for white sneakers, boat shoes, flats, or sandals. Create business casual and semi-formal looks by wearing white loafers, moccasins, boots, or heeled sandals. For formal attire, go with white brogues, heels, or oxfords.

What is a silk stocking law firm?

Definition of silk-stocking
(Entry 1 of 2) 1 : aristocratic, wealthy a silk-stocking district a silk-stocking law firm. 2 : fashionably dressed a silk-stocking audience. 3 : of or relating to the American Federalist party.

Are white shoes professional?

A white-shoe firm is an American term used to describe prestigious professional services firms that have traditionally been associated with the upper-class elite who graduated from Ivy League colleges.
